E55, M5 and RS6 all have different qualities that afford each car its own strengths.
E55 is a monster on power...some of the 1/4 miles I have seen, stock is UNBELIEVABLE!!! Also E55 is more comfortable and has a bit more bells and whistles. Very classy looks as well. Handling not as crisp as an M5 and can be a bit nervous at the limits.
M5 tends so sacrafice a little comfort in the name of handling and performance. Plus, BMW makes some of most well balanced cars that typically require a bit more driver involvement. Current M5 is a classic desgin that will always look good. E60....I am trying not to pass judgment until I see it in person......but man is it difficult not to...especially when I see a 530.
RS6 An all weather super sedan that has very little trouble getting the power down in almost any situation. Nose heavy which can lead to some understeer (better with DRC)....not ideal on a two ton car. Interior is becoming a little dated but built very well. RS6 looks far better then any 4.2 or base A6 but not very flashy. Very tunable $2500 can get you 520hp and 520 tq.
It all depends on what you are looking for...to each his own...and good luck
